Output e3a99ad7e894b67ff0628ba58eac12e0ab1b704d05e1207e601f1333abd2c7b3:1

value
642859217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e2b4123ea2bf2ff9039805139aecb55478d86a2 OP_EQUAL
address
34SY1frwuJ2LM8giGVzTdB5JKTw6am7Y4m
transaction
e3a99ad7e894b67ff0628ba58eac12e0ab1b704d05e1207e601f1333abd2c7b3
spent
true